Dwight Coleby, a Kansas transfer, will be heading the front court this year for the Hilltoppers. Coleby started his career off at Ole Miss, starting seven games for the Rebels over two seasons, before transfering to Kansas and played five minutes a game for the Jayhawks.

Coleby will be tasked with playing a lot of minutes day in and day out, since Western Kentucky’s front court is thin. He has shown in the past that he can produce when given the opportunity so expect big stat lines from him this season.

At Kansas, he averaged 1.7 points and 0.5 blocks while only playing five minutes. If you watched Kansas play last year, you know how star-studded that team was, so producing that statline in 1.) limited time and 2.) against Big 12 competition should translate well into regular court time in Conference USA.

Although Dwight Coleby is 6'9", 236 pounds, he can still get up for electrifying dunks that will shake Diddle. With Lamonte Bearden’s ability to drive to the basket, expect defenders to crash onto Bearden, leaving Dwight Coleby wide open in the paint to throw down alley-oops.

Coleby also can score with his back to the basket, which will allow him to kick out to shooters or post up his defender and score. Defensively, he showed at Kansas that he can protect the rim averaging 0.5 blocks per game. He will continue that over in Bowling Green.

Dwight Coleby will play a big role with the Hilltoppers year. Although the front court is thin with only Justin Johnson and Moustapha Diagne, Coleby will produce in bunches.
